| HS Code | 802901 |
| Botanical Name | Uncaria tomentosa |
| Common Name | Cat's Claw |
| Plant Family | Rubiaceae |
| Part Used | Bark and root |
| Country Of Origin | South America |
| Active Compounds | Oxindole alkaloids, quinovic acid glycosides |
| Traditional Use | Immune system support |
| Appearance | Brownish powder or cut bark |
| Taste | Bitter |
| Solubility | Partially soluble in water |
| Shelf Life | Approximately 2 years |
| Storage Conditions | Cool, dry place |
| Dosage Form | Capsules, tablets, teas, powder |
| Possible Allergens | None known |
| Botanical Identification | Woody vine with curved thorns |

From decades of hands-on plant extraction, the method and solvent ratio matter as much as starting material. For Uncaria tomentosa, we process with carefully selected aqueous ethanol solutions, avoiding excessive heat that breaks down the delicate oxindole alkaloids. Vacuum drying is our standard, not hot-air tunnels. Each batch gets an inspection for color uniformity, absence of foreign debris, and ease of solubility.
To clarify, not all extracts labeled “Uncaria tomentosa 10:1” on the market are produced under the same controls. The numbers often mask poorly monitored dilution, changes in drying conditions, or incomplete removal of macromolecules. Some manufacturers “standardize” after extraction by blending; our extract always emerges from the line at the target specification, with only minor post-filtration. You can see the effect if you carefully sample different brands: our powder disperses rapidly in water and maintains a golden-brown clarity, indicative of minimized polysaccharide carry-over.
We maintain both HPLC and TLC testing onsite to verify both oxindole and indole alkaloids in every finished lot. Market realities bring a flood of low-cost Uncaria tomentosa extracts, some with bright colors but little functional value. Many originate from mass-dehydrated bulk shipped out of Peru, re-diluted, and reconstituted close to the point of sale. As a factory with on-site analytics and control over every step, we urge scrutiny. Rapid solvent-based extraction followed by spray-drying may appear efficient but often leaves a sticky or clumped powder that’s tough to work into formulations. Some operations use maltodextrin as a carrier to artificially boost yields and improve texture, but from our pilot runs, this materially dilutes the alkaloid concentration and can cloud suspensions in beverage application. Health product manufacturers who source from us routinely tell us their end formulations (tablets, capsules, drink powders) avoid gumming and show more uniform release properties in actual use—not just on paper.
Many commercial extracts ride on claims of high “extract ratio,” which can mislead buyers about potency. Our focus remains on standardized alkaloid content, which we declare in each certificate, not just raw herb equivalence. This decision comes from years of troubleshooting failed formulations: extract ratio means little if the bioactive profile gets sacrificed in aggressive processing.

In the early years, we struggled with inconsistent raw material and found that much of what entered the wholesale supply chain was not pure Uncaria tomentosa. Adulterants ranged from ground vines of unrelated species to mineral fillers. Even when vendors swore by “pure” content, microscopic inspection told a different story. These challenges forced us to develop collection and lab validation steps. Now, every inbound shipment meets visual, UV, and chemical verification protocols before even hitting extraction.
Heavy rainfall a few years back caused a spike in soil lead levels, which went unnoticed in regional bulk supplies until buyers down the line caught strange off-colors and failed food safety audits. We responded by adding pre-extraction ICP-MS testing for heavy metals to every batch, regardless of origin.
